The Acura TLX 2.0T engine offers a dynamic driving experience thanks to its turbocharged four-cylinder engine. However, like many turbocharged engines, it can exhibit a phenomenon known as turbo lag. Turbo lag is the brief delay between pressing the accelerator and feeling the engine’s boost power, caused by the time it takes for the turbocharger to spool up and deliver increased air pressure.
What Causes Turbo Lag in the TLX 2.0T?
Turbo lag occurs because the turbocharger relies on exhaust gases to spin its turbine. At lower engine speeds, there isn’t enough exhaust flow to quickly spin the turbo, resulting in a delay before the engine delivers maximum power. The TLX 2.0T engine, while efficient and powerful, can experience this short lag during sudden acceleration.
How to Minimize Turbo Lag
- Keep the engine RPMs steady: Maintaining a consistent engine speed helps keep the turbo spinning, reducing lag.
- Use smooth throttle inputs: Gradual acceleration allows the turbo to build boost more effectively.
- Regular maintenance: Ensuring the turbo system and air intake are clean and functioning helps improve responsiveness.
- Warm up the engine: A fully warmed engine delivers better turbo performance and reduces lag.
- Consider performance tuning: Some aftermarket solutions can optimize turbo response, but always consult a professional.
